[en] Two dimeric rare-earth complexes [Eu(o-MOBA)3phen]2.2H2O (1), [Tb(o-MOBA)3phen]2.2H2O (2), (where o-MOBA = o-methoxybenzoate, phen 1,10-phenanthroline) were synthesized and structurally characterized. Both of them consist of neutral dimeric molecules, crystallize in triclinic system, space group P1-bar. Each RE(III) ion is nine-coordinated with one 1,10-phenanthroline molecule, one bidentate chelating carboxylate group, two bidentate bridging carboxylate groups and two tridentate bridging carboxylate groups. Complex 1 shows bright red luminescence, 2 shows green luminescence under UV light at room temperature, respectively. The thermal analysis indicates that they are all quite stable to heat
